Books have a strong heritage at Dent. For the last six years we have built “The Dent Library” through the recommendations of our members and conference attendees — books that we have on hand and bring to the conference each year for people to handle, read, and eventually purchase while at Dent. The quarterly book club is a natural extension of the Dent Library tradition.

The Culture Code


We are on the front end of a big perspective shift about how we look at culture inside organizations. Over the coming few years, company leaders are going to start to see how psychological safety, belonging, ownership, and commitment from their teams are critical to the success of their products and the perception of their brands.

The book you have in your hands is one of the first indications of this shift. Daniel Coyle has done a wonderful job of arranging the evidence into a compelling argument: we are massively sensitive to our context, and that context has a profound effect on the quality of work we are able to do.

Mindset


The concept of fixed and growth mindsets is deceptively simple and incredibly powerful. And having a growth mindset is so thoroughly tied to the spirit of Dent because it underlies one of our most basic assumptions as a community: that with learning and practice we can improve our performance at even the softest skills.

After reading this book I am convinced that a person’s mindset, more than almost anything else, drives how much of a dent they are able to make in the universe.

How to Fly a Horse


How to Fly a Horse has changed the way I think about creativity and invention forever. It is full of fascinating research and examples that lead you to conclude, inevitably, that creative thinking is just thinking, and that a little persistence when attacking an unusual problem will go a very long way.

I hope that you find the stories, practical techniques, and examples in this book as convincing and enjoyable as I do.
